… and the music keeps on playing on and on …

As a student I had made it my habit not to turn off the music when I left the apartment but the album I was listening to had not yet come to an end. To me it seemed disrespectful towards the music to just turn it off. What was brought into oscillation should be allowed to finish. On the creation of "Small Places", a sound installation for ECM Records‘ 50th anniversary as part of the RE:ECM exhibition at Storage by Hyundai Card in Seoul, Korea, 2019.

BMW – Excellence in Sales 2017

BMW honoured the 41 best dealers worldwide in 2017 with the Excellence in Sales Award at a ceremony in the BMW Group Classic. For the award ceremony I conceived five musical show acts, which formed a journey through the last 150 years of innovations in musical instrument making.

Linde Management Conference 2012

The emotional highlight and conclusion of the Linde Management Conference 2012 in Shanghai was a joint evening of all participants with a concert for orchestra, choir and world music soloists. We connected the location of the event, the Shanghai Cruise Terminal on the Huangpu River, with the company's history - from the inventor Carl von Linde to the globally operating major corporation: "Source becomes stream becomes river becomes sea - and beyond, the mighty ocean...".

K5 International in Cannes

Buyers wait for their appointment with the sellers. For the waiting time a cozy lounge was installed in which the guests could inform themselves on ipads about the K5 film program. The music in this room should not only generate a unique sense of space and an atmosphere of relaxation and recreation, but also stimulate the intellectual receptiveness.

The Trial

Andreas Kriegenburg's stage design (Münchner Kammerspiele) works with two layers: a wall just a few metres behind the front edge of the stage creates a claustrophobically close-fitting apron, into which an initially upright revolving stage is built. When this is lowered, a further space opens to the rear. The staging was completely microphoned and amplified so that the actors could strike a non-declamatory note. I translated the perspectives of the stage design into different sound levels and perspectives.
